1. Avoid painkillers or surgeries
In many cases, regular physiotherapy can reduce the pain that has been causing problems to the person for a long time heal from injuries, or avoid surgeries.
Many case studies show that pre-surgery physiotherapy reduces dependency on painkillers and helps heal from surgeries better.
2. Reduces pain and Aches
Managed exercises and manual therapy techniques like joint and tissue mobilization or the treatment using rays, ultrasound, laser, electrical stimulation, or taping help reduce and relieve severe pains, repair tissue, and restore muscle and joint function.
Physiotherapy helps you recover from long-term pain or eliminate aches caused by injuries or accidents.
3. Recover from strokes
Physiotherapy is always recommended after a stroke because it leads to loss of mobility in some parts of the body after a stroke.
Physiotherapy plays a key role in gaining back lost mobility and also strengthening the weakened muscles to get back.
4. Betterment of Mobility
If you lose your mobility for any reason, it may be medical reasons or injuries, and it is causing you problems in doing your daily tasks, it’s better to consult the best physiotherapist clinic near you. There are various strengthening exercises along with tailored treatments that can restore your mobility.
5. Recovery from sports injuries
Sports Physiotherapy is a specialty that helps you recover from sports-related problems. Sports can increase your risk for certain types of injuries, they define and educate you on various prevention and recovery exercise procedures to ensure your safety.
6. Improve overall balance
It can help gain balance for aged people, as well as people suffering from stroke or after surgery. Some prescribed exercises by physiotherapists can improve coordination.
For people with balance due to the vestibular system, physiotherapists can execute certain maneuvers that help restore vestibular functioning and reduce or eliminate signs of dizziness or vertigo.
7. Age-related issues
When a person ages, they develop many aches and pains like osteoporosis or arthritis. Many of them are suggested for joint replacement surgeries, but balance also becomes an issue in old age.
Physiotherapists are the best people who can help, recover joint replacement surgeries, reduce arthritis pain and manage osteoporotic conditions.
8. Back health
Physiotherapy uses hands-on techniques and exercises as well to assist spinal health. Physiotherapy is the best solution for long-term back problems and Musculoskeletal problems, predominantly through manual manipulation.
9. Better for lung and heart Diseases
Their specialized treatment and techniques in physiotherapy help people suffering from lung and heart diseases to recover better. People with pulmonary an improve their quality of life through strengthening and breathing exercises.
10. Women Health
Women often suffer from specific health concerns, especially due to pregnancy and postpartum care. Physiotherapists can provide specialized management of women’s health issues.
Furthermore, physiotherapists may also provide specialized treatment for recovery from fibromyalgia, lymphedema, and urinary incontinence.

Q1. What is The Importance of Physiotherapy?
Physiotherapy (PT) helps to treat injuries, ailments, or deformities by employing various methods such as massage, heat therapy, exercises, electrotherapy, patient education, and advice. PT, also known as physical therapy or kinesiology, helps to treat orthopedic, neurological, and cardiopulmonary disease conditions.
Q2. Is Physiotherapy Necessary?
People with any kind of injury can consult a physiotherapist to get relief from health conditions like pain and stiffness in specific body parts, such as after ligament surgery (e.g., ACL surgery), hip/knee replacement surgery, arthritis, or spondylitis.
Q3. What Are The Pillars of Physiotherapy?
The 4 pillars of physiotherapy—manual therapy, exercise therapy, electrotherapy, and education—are the foundation of effective treatment and patient recovery.
